Yes, Kwik Trip Accepts EBT for Eligible Items

So, here’s the big question answered right away: **Yes, Kwik Trip accepts EBT cards.** This means if you have SNAP benefits, you can use your card to purchase certain items at Kwik Trip stores. This makes Kwik Trip a convenient option for many people, as they’re often open long hours and have locations in many neighborhoods.

What Can’t You Buy with EBT at Kwik Trip?

While EBT cards cover a wide range of food, there are some things you can’t purchase. These restrictions are pretty standard across stores that accept EBT, including Kwik Trip. This is important to be aware of so you don’t have any surprises at checkout.

Generally, you cannot use your EBT card to buy non-food items, like alcohol, tobacco products, pet food, or household supplies. Prepared foods that are meant to be eaten immediately, such as a sandwich made to order, might not be covered depending on state guidelines, but other prepared items, like a pre-made salad or sandwich, are generally eligible. The rules can be a little tricky!

You also can’t purchase items like:

  1. Alcoholic beverages
  2. Tobacco products
  3. Vitamins and supplements
  4. Household supplies (e.g., paper towels, soap)

Always check the store’s policy if you’re unsure about a specific item.

How to Pay with Your EBT Card at Kwik Trip

Using your EBT card at Kwik Trip is typically a straightforward process, very similar to using a debit or credit card. When you’re ready to pay for your groceries, the cashier will ask for your payment method. You’ll then need to swipe your EBT card.

After swiping your card, you will be asked to enter your PIN. This PIN is a secret code, just like your debit card PIN, and is required to access your benefits. Make sure to keep this PIN private. Once you have entered your PIN, the transaction will be processed.

Here’s a simple breakdown of the steps:

Step Action
1 Gather your eligible items.
2 Go to the checkout counter.
3 Tell the cashier you’re using an EBT card.
4 Swipe your card and enter your PIN.
5 Complete the transaction.

Remember to separate your eligible and ineligible items to avoid any confusion during the checkout process.

Using Your EBT Card in Conjunction with Other Payment Methods at Kwik Trip

Sometimes, you might need to use a combination of payment methods at Kwik Trip. For instance, you might want to use your EBT card for eligible food items and another form of payment for non-eligible items.

This is generally allowed. The cashier will first process your EBT card for eligible purchases. Then, if you have remaining items that aren’t covered by EBT, you can pay for them with cash, a credit card, or a debit card.

Here’s how it works:

  1. The cashier will ring up all your items.
  2. You’ll inform them you’re using EBT and another payment method.
  3. The eligible food items will be separated, and the EBT card will be used.
  4. The remaining balance for non-eligible items will be paid using your other payment method.

Make sure you understand the policy and the total cost of your groceries before you start the transaction.

Tips for a Smooth Shopping Experience with Your EBT Card at Kwik Trip

To ensure a smooth shopping experience at Kwik Trip, here are a few helpful tips. First, plan your shopping trip! Make a list of the groceries you need, and double-check that those items are EBT-eligible. This can save you time and hassle at checkout.

It’s also a good idea to separate your eligible items from non-eligible items as you shop. You can use different shopping baskets or even bags to make it easier for the cashier to separate your purchases.

Keep your receipt and check it to confirm that the correct amount was deducted from your EBT balance. If there’s an error, bring it to the attention of the store as soon as possible. Also, keep track of your EBT balance so you know how much you have available. You can check your balance through your state’s EBT website, mobile app, or by calling the customer service number on the back of your card.
